## Artifact Signing — SDK Parity Notes (Weekly Sync)

Kestrel SDK for Android reached parity with the Swift client this sprint: offline queueing, batched telemetry, and retry semantics now match. Both SDKs ship as signed artifacts from the same pipeline. Remaining gap: background sync throttling, targeted next sprint. Verify both release bundles before tagging. Both artifacts validate against the shared signing key below.

signing key of kawig-fafog = bky19_6Fypv1qws7J8qJtaYjX

## Deployment

ChipGate (timing-chip reader) deploys to the trackside boxes over the Rendale mesh. Build the ARM image, push to the internal registry, then flash each box from the staging laptop — never over race-day Wi-Fi. Readers must sync clocks before the first corral opens; drift over 50ms invalidates splits. One box per mat, plus a cold spare at the finish. Rollbacks: keep the previous image on the SD card. Each reader boots with the configuration shown below.

config for tagep-tagag:
[kelael]
team = norok
access_code = ac_f8ee7f
host = kelael.sivrelnet.test
port = 8000
owner = briir.fenvan
peer = fravan.qirvanhq.example

## Step 4: Deploy the Fuel Report Service

Quick one for the sync: the Tanktally fuel-usage report for the Moraine Logistics fleet now ships as its own service. Pull the latest image, copy `report.env.example` to `report.env`, and set the aggregation window to weekly unless ops says otherwise. Then add the telemetry ingest key on the line right after this.

vault entry, fadup-tagag: RELAY_SECRET8=2fd92179

Subject: Memtrace cut-over complete

Team,

Cut-over to Memtrace v2 for GPU memory profiling finished last night. Old v1 agents are disabled; any tickets referencing v1 dashboards should be closed as resolved-by-migration. Sampling overhead is now under 2% and allocation traces include kernel names. Known gap: profiles older than 30 days were not migrated. Point customers at the v2 docs for setup questions. For reference when troubleshooting, the agent now runs with the following configuration.

settings of bagaf-bawip:
[aldax]
port = 5000
region = south-4
host = aldax.brasklabs.corp
team = brivan
timeout_ms = 2000
retries = 2